Soil erosion along water courses. Himalayan balsam frequently colonises the banking institutions of rivers, streams and ditches. Its shallow roots and yearly expansion practice do minimal to stabilise the soil along banks, resulting in habitat alteration and degradation.

The Wye Valley examine tested different concentrations of Glyphosate and found that a lower focus of two litres/ hectare worked and double the dose. The company endorses 5 litres/ hectare.

Chemically addressed regions also had the very best proportion of re-development the subsequent yr, presumably mainly because it is considerably less distinct to discover if all plants are actually handled (Slash plants were being certainly Slash). Hand pulling is probably the gentlest for indigenous species, and most sure to kill the plant, but it's very time-consuming, and in regions liable to erosion might not be your best option, given that the soil is destabilised in the process.
After some time, as moisture from a capsule evaporates, it retains deforming and eventually explodes noisily, scattering its seeds nearby and in many cases as much as 7m metres away.
